Title :
Periodic Polarization Scrambling with Uniformly Distributed SOPs on the Poincar è Sphere

Abstract :
A novel periodic random polarization scrambling scheme that can generate uniformly distributed output SOPs on the Poincarè sphere for any arbitrary input state is proposed and compared with previous approaches. Experimental measurement consisting of 200 samples confirms the uniformity.
